Don't create wheels for dependencies but store offline:

Previously we used AWS which meant that we could create wheels
from our requirements and then install them offline which made
deployments quicker.

We're no longer using AWS so let's remove that.

Although CloudFoundry supports installing dependencies in an offline
environment as documented here:
http://docs.cloudfoundry.org/buildpacks/python/#vendoring

To achieve this we create a vendor/ directory which will contain
the packages to install. This uses --no-index and --find-links so will
not resolve for any dependencies from pypi. For this reason there is
assumed confidence that the vendor/ directory will contain all
of the dependencies we need.
